Panic Bar Installation
Montgomery County fire code requires panic hardware on commercial exit doors, and Redland’s older brick-veneer buildings present specific challenges. Door frames on 1970s-80s construction have shifted over decades of freeze-thaw, so strike-plate alignment is rarely square. We measure, shim, and reinforce before mounting the panic bar - otherwise you’ll get false alarms or latch failure when humidity swells the frame in July. We install Von Duprin, Sargent, and Yale exit devices rated for the traffic these properties see.

Access Control
Access control for Redland’s 1970s-era commercial properties requires honest assessment of building infrastructure. Many older brick-veneer structures lack reliable internet connectivity for cloud-based systems, and aluminum door frames from that era won’t support modern maglock mounting without reinforcement. We install hardwired keypad and card-reader systems that don’t depend on WiFi, and we flag structural limitations before quoting. For properties with adequate connectivity, we integrate Schlage Control smart locks with local network access - but we won’t sell you a system that fails the first time your router hiccups.

Common Commercial Locksmith Problems We See in Redland
- Strike-plate misalignment on alley-load doors. Decades of freeze-thaw have shifted door frames on Redland’s 1970s-80s townhome conversions. A new deadbolt installed without addressing the misalignment will bind, wear prematurely, or fail to latch entirely. We shim and relocate strikes as standard practice, not as an upsell.
- WiFi-dependent keyless entry in buildings without reliable connectivity. Older brick-veneer commercial structures in 20855 often have dead zones where cloud-based smart locks lose connection. We recommend hardwired access control or locally networked Schlage Control systems instead of promising functionality the building can’t support.
- Ignored rekey schedules for high-turnover leased spaces. Redland’s federal-contractor workforce moves frequently. Property managers who don’t rekey between tenants risk prior occupants retaining access - a liability we flag during every service call, with flat pricing for scheduled rekeying programs.
- Seized exterior cylinders after freeze-thaw moisture intrusion. Redland’s winter temperatures oscillate around freezing, pushing moisture into lock bodies that then ice and expand. By late January, we’re replacing cylinders that homeowners and property managers thought were merely “stiff.” Annual lubrication and weather-seal inspection prevents most of these failures.
